SARISBURY ATHLETIC GET HOME VILLAGE CUP QUARTER-FINAL

Sarisbury Athletic are set to host West of England Premier League side North Perrott in the quarter-finals of the Village Cup at Allotment Road on Sunday week, July 21.
While Sarisbury were pulling off a creditable three-wicket win at Cumnor, North Perrott - based near  Crewkerne and a Minor Counties Championship venue for Dorset - scrambled through to the last eight with a one-run win at Frocester, courtesy of a run out off the last ball !
North Perrott, who lie mid-table in the WEPL's Premier 2 Gloucestershire/Somerset Division, posted 227, with 16-year old batsman/wicketkeeper Jamie Baird hitting 86. Frocester needed eight runs off the last over, two off the last ball and ended up with two batsmen stranded at the same end (226-9).
The biggest surprise of the last 16 round saw 2018 Lord's winners Folkton & Flixton thrashed by fellow Yorkshiremen Houghton Main.
The quarter-final draw is: Foxton (Cambridgeshire) v Reed, Houghton Main v Egerton, Milford Hall v Astwood Bank, Sarisbury Athletic v North Perrott.  Ties to be played on July 21.
